Abstract:
Modern power systems increasingly rely on volatile renewable energy sources. As a result, balancing electricity generation and demand becomes more challenging, while price fluctuations and grid congestion may increase. Energy management systems can mitigate these effects by coordinating battery systems to shift energy across time, reduce costs, and lower emissions. Yet, their effectiveness remains constrained by the limited data available at individual sites.
This presentation explores how combining neural networks with collaborative learning can leverage distributed energy data for forecasting, battery scheduling, and flexibility quantification.
